Tell me again why the 9 and 10th seeds are still playing after Sunday?

7 plays 8 with the winner locking into the 7th seed. 9 plays 10 and the winner faces the loser of the 7 vs 8 matchup. It gives the 8th seed an advantage but doesn't rule out 9 or 10. Think back to the times the Suns finished 9 or 10, like Hornacek's first year as coach. It beats a tiebreaker and allows the final team to earn the spot on the court. This was a result of the shortened bubble season where some teams played more than others. They chose to keep it rather than change it.
